Transaction 7858de4785b83ce592e0900331c7a821416605bfced6f24abf6fc28d2f13e4e2

2 Input
2 Outputs
  • 7858de4785b83ce592e0900331c7a821416605bfced6f24abf6fc28d2f13e4e2:0
  • value  2017357
    address  bc1qj9qrz3rlx68lqz9ux6u6zflyq2xtd272y9st0m
  • 7858de4785b83ce592e0900331c7a821416605bfced6f24abf6fc28d2f13e4e2:1
  • value  49458480
    address  37mFrx7otSSzUizXmPXbKo1xHMZeiZpxh9